Security is emerging as a key area of focus in the Internet of Things. Lightweight implementations of the required security features are the need of the hour considering the resource constrained nature of the underlying nodes and networks. At the same time, it is essential to ensure that such implementations are robust, reliable and efficient. This paper addresses this need by providing a framework for implementing a lightweight version of the Datagram Transport Layer Security protocol in the Internet of Things. In addition, a real-world application scenario incorporating this lightweight security approach is included for illustration in this position paper. It also sheds light on the ongoing standardization activities in the security domain and relevant future directions to help practitioners keep abreast of all the related developments.
